一、概述
TP钱包(常称TP Wallet,即TokenPocket)由TokenPocket团队开发,团队起源于中国并专注于多链非托管钱包与生态工具。具体公司注册信息会随时间变化,使用或集成前应以官网与工商登记为准。
二、持久性(数据与资产持久化)
1) 私钥与助记词:TP钱包采用HD钱包结构(兼容BIP32/39/44等标准),通过助记词生成私钥,持久性依赖助记词的离线备份与用户保管策略。建议强制引导用户离线备份、打印或转入硬件钱包。
2) 本地存储与加密:非托管钱包常在本地或受控沙箱中保存加密钥匙串,需采用现代KDF(如PBKDF2/Argon2)与本地硬件安全模块或Keychain/Keystore配合。
3) 恢复与迁移:支持多链导入导出、二维码离线迁移、助记词恢复测试。持久性评估应包含应用更新、设备更替与备份完整性测试。
三、莱特币(Litecoin)支持与哈希算法
1) Litecoin简介:莱特币是比特币的衍生链,平均出块时间约2.5分钟,设计上追求更快确认与较低费用,适合小额支付。
2) 哈希算法:莱特币的PoW算法为Scrypt(与比特币的SHA-256不同)。Scrypt对内存要求更高,历史上有利于抵抗专用ASIC的早期集中化,但现在也存在Scrypt ASIC矿机。
3) 钱包实现注意点:签名与地址生成仍基于secp256k1椭圆曲线,交易序列化、费用估算与地址类型(P2PKH、P2SH、SegWit)需与LTC网络规则兼容;若支持闪电网络,则需实现相应通道与跨链路由逻辑。
四、高效能技术支付系统(面向TP钱包的实现方向)
1) Layer-2与通道:集成闪电网络(或类似的支付通道)以实现低延迟、低费率的微支付。对多链场景,可采用跨链支付通道或中继服务。
2) 聚合与路由:实现支付路由算法优化、流动性聚合与分片化付款(splitting payments)以提高成功率。
3) 后端扩展性:节点池、轻客户端(SPV/Neutrino)、索引服务与缓存能降低延迟、减轻移动端负担。

4) 安全与隐私:采用链上隐私增强(如CoinJoin/CT)与链下混合、以及端到端加密与匿名化传输以保护用户隐私。
五、未来智能技术(趋势与可落地技术)
1) 多方计算(MPC):将非托管私钥分片至多方以提供可恢复且降低单点风险的签名方案,适合企业与服务型钱包。
2) 可信执行环境(TEE)与硬件安全:结合Secure Enclave、TEE与硬件钱包实现更强认证与离线签名流程。
3) 跨链互操作与桥:借助跨链协议、闪电桥或原子交换实现链间价值流动,并对抗桥梁攻击的安全设计。
4) 智能合约与可编程支付:对接兼容EVM或WASM的侧链/二层,以支持自动支付、订阅、条件化转账等。
5) AI与自动化风控:利用机器学习进行欺诈识别、行为分析、智能费率预测与客服自动化。
六、专业建议书(给TP钱包团队与企业集成方)
1) 安全优先:定期第三方审计、模糊测试、漏洞赏金计划与严格的更新回滚机制。
2) 引入MPC与硬件钱包作为高级账户选项,满足不同风险偏好用户。
3) 支持并优化莱特币与闪电网络,提供低费微支付能力与流动性路由工具。
4) 架构可扩展:轻客户端、后端节点池与缓存层协同,提升移动端响应与离线操作能力。
5) 隐私保护:增加可选匿名化工具与隐私交易路径,并透明说明隐私限度与合规影响。
6) 开发者生态:提供清晰SDK、Web3接入、支付API与Sandbox环境,降低集成门槛。

7) 合规与用户教育:在遵守当地法规前提下,提供合规路径与清晰的助记词/私钥教育内容。
8) 监控与应急:实时链上监控、欺诈告警与冷/热钱包分离的应急取回流程。
七、结论
TP钱包作为多链非托管钱包产品须在持久性设计、对莱特币等不同链规则的兼容、以及面向高效支付的Layer-2支持上持续投入。未来通过MPC、TEE、跨链桥与AI风控等技术结合,可为个人与企业用户提供更安全、低成本且智能化的支付与资产管理体验。实施上述专业建议将有助于提升产品健壮性、可扩展性与市场竞争力。(使用前请基于官方文档核实具体实现细节与法律合规要求。)
评论
SkyWalker
很全面,尤其是对莱特币和Scrypt的解释清晰易懂。
小明
建议部分很实用,尤其是MPC和闪电网络的落地建议。
CryptoTiger
关于持久性的细节提醒到位,备份和硬件钱包建议必须赞同。
林夕
希望能出一篇具体实现示例,比如如何在移动端集成闪电网络。
BlueRose
最后的合规与用户教育非常重要,实际应用中经常被忽视。